I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S

For Household Use Only 

GENERAL ELECTRICAL SAFETY:

WARNING: TO REDUCE THE RISK OF ELECTRIC SHOCK OR 
INJURY DO NOT USE OUTDOORS OR ON WET SURFACES.
1  DO NOT 

use or charge the unit outdoors.

2  DO NOT

 use or charge the unit on wet surfaces.

3   DO  NOT

 immerse vacuum cleaner or charging adapter in 

water or other liquids.

4   DO  NOT

 handle vacuum or charging adapter with wet 

hands.

5   DO  NOT

 use charging adapter if power cord has been 

damaged.

6   DO  NOT

 abuse the charging adapter cord.  

NEVER

 carry the charging adapter by the cord. 

7   DO  NOT

 unplug the charging adapter by pulling on cord; to 

unplug, grasp the plug, not the cord.

8   DO  NOT

 use charging adapter with an extension cord. 

Plug adapter directly and only in a standard (220-240V., 
50/60Hz) electrical outlet. 

9   DO  NOT

 run the vacuum over the charging adapter cord.

10

   Keep charging adapter cord away from heated surfaces.

11   DO  NOT

 attempt to use the charging adapter with any 

other product nor attempt to charge this product with 
another charging adapter. 

12

   Only use charging adapter model number  

HK-AC-160A020-GB provided.

13

   Always turn the vacuum off before connecting or 

disconnecting the motorized floor brush or crevice tool.

GENERAL USE:

14

  Use only on dry, indoor surfaces.

15

   Store the cordless vacuum indoors. Put the cordless 

vacuum away after use to prevent accidents.

16

   Use only as described in this manual. 

DO NOT

 use for any 

purpose other than described in this user’s guide.

17

   Use only cleaning attachments supplied with this unit.

18

  Keep your work area well lit.

19

   Keep the vacuum moving over the carpet surface at all 

times to avoid damaging the carpet fibers. 

20  DO NOT

 put any objects into openings. 

21   DO  NOT

 use with any opening blocked; keep free of dust, 

lint, hair and anything that may reduce airflow.

22   DO  NOT

 use the vacuum cleaner without dust cup and 

filter in place.

23   DO  NOT

 vacuum up any liquids.

24   DO  NOT

 pick up anything that is burning or smoking such 

as cigarettes, matches or hot ashes.

25   DO  NOT

 use to pick up flammable or combustible liquids 

such as gasoline or use vacuum in areas where their 
fumes may be present.

26   DO  NOT

 pick up toxic solutions such as chlorine bleach, 

ammonia or drain cleaner.

27   DO  NOT

 use in an enclosed space where vapors are 

present from paint, paint thinner, moth-proofing 
substances, flammable dust or other explosive or toxic 
materials.

28   DO  NOT

 run the vacuum over large-sized objects.

29   DO  NOT

 pick up hard or sharp objects such as glass, 

nails, screws or coins that could damage the vacuum 
cleaner.

IMPORTANT: 
This appliance can be used by children aged from 8 
years and above and persons with reduced physical 
or mental capabilities or lack of experience and 
knowledge if they have been given supervision or 
instruction concerning the use of the appliance in 
a safe way and understand the hazards involved. 
Children should be supervised to ensure that they 
do not play with the applaince. Cleaning and user 
maintenance shall not be made by children without 
supervision. 

IMPORTANT: Instructions for proper disposal of 
this product, pursuant to the European Union’s 
directive on electrical waste.

Please do not dispose of any electrical equipment as 
ordinary waste. Help to conserve natural resources and 
protect the environment: when you have finished using this 
product, please dispose of it at your local waste collection 
or recycling centre in the area reserved for electrical 
equipment. Contact your local authority to find the nearest 
waste collection centre. To remind you to dispose of this 
product responsibly and separately from ordinary waste, it 
is marked with the symbol of a crossed-out rubbish bin.
